What's 1/2/ 3

To divide a fraction by a whole number, you can multiply the fraction by the reciprocal of the whole number. In this case, we want to divide 1/2 by 3, so we can multiply 1/2 by 1/3:

1/2 ÷ 3 = 1/2 × 1/3 = 1/6

Therefore, 1/2 ÷ 3 = 1/6.

Do you want to share one third of a box of jelly beans with your friends? How many groups of 1/9 of the box can you make out of the one third box?

To determine the number of groups of 1/9 of the box that can be made out of one third of the box, we need to find out how many times 1/9 can fit into 1/3.

To do this, we can multiply the fraction 1/3 by the reciprocal of 1/9:
1/3 ÷ 1/9 = 1/3 × 9/1 = 9/3

Simplifying the fraction 9/3, we get:
9/3 = 3

Therefore, you can make 3 groups of 1/9 of the box out of one third of the box.
